Job Description & How to Apply Below
Responsibilities:
- Lead requirements elicitation workshops for Service Now-related enhancements, modules, and workflows.
- Document business requirements, process flows, user stories, and acceptance criteria.
- Perform gap analysis, current/future state documentation, and solution option recommendations.
- Collaborate with developers, architects, and stakeholders to clarify requirements and validate solutions.
- Support backlog management, sprint activities, and release planning.
- Assist business units with UAT planning, execution, and issue resolution.
- Contribute to change management activities including communications and training materials.
- Provide insights and recommendations to improve business processes and solution design within Service Now.
- Minimum 3-5+ years of progressive business analysis experience in IM/IT, with 3+ years focused on Service Now.
- Bachelor’s degree or diploma in Business Administration, Information Systems, or related field.
- Certifications such as CBAP, CCBA, Agile/Scrum – preferred.
- Service Now certifications such as CSA or CIS–Business Analyst – an asset.
- ITIL certification – an asset.
- Strong requirements gathering, process modeling, and documentation skills specific to Service Now modules.
- Ability to translate business needs into user stories, acceptance criteria, and functional specifications.
- Understanding of Service Now capabilities, including workflows, catalog items, forms, integrations, and configuration.
- Effective stakeholder engagement and communication abilities across technical and non-technical audiences.
- Experience working in Agile delivery environments, including backlog refinement and sprint planning.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ities.
- Ability to develop test plans, support UAT, and manage defect triage.
- High attention to detail, organization, and prioritization.
- Ability to work within a multi-disciplinary team.
